CE CERTIFICATION
 
Every electrical device has to be tested and marked according to EU requirements in order to enter European Union market.
This requires at least one sample of an electrical device and it's technical file.

In the primary tests, the prototype is tested in accordance with the norms specified in the international standards, without carrying out all the measurements specified in the standard. They are needed to ensure positive test results in following accreditation tests. Primary tests are not time consuming, so the costs of testing are relatively inexpensive.
mark

EMC Accredited tests are one of the most important steps in acquiring CE certificate, where the equipment is tested in accordance with relevant EU test standards. Accredited tests provide certified measurements, which then allow product to be passed in to the market.

 
Those are:
  • Measurement of radio frequency disruptions;
  • Immunity tests for disruptions caused by radio frequencies
  • Measurement of conduction disruptions
  • Immunity tests for conduction disruptions
  • Immunity against fast transient processes, impulse packets, overvoltage, short voltage drops and interruptions
  • Magnetic field emission measurements
  • Immunity tests against the magnetic field
  • Immunity tests against electrostatic discharge
  • Electrical safety
